1

Getting The Test Backlinks To Work

News Discuss 
In regards to enhancing your web site’s visibility on search engines, certainly one of A very powerful tactics you’ll stumble upon is producing backlinks. There's a chance you're inquiring, “What exactly are backlinks, and why are they so critical?” In uncomplicated phrases, backlinks are backlinks from other Sites that https://edgarjptwa.blogadvize.com/41985853/an-unbiased-view-of-find-backlinks

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story